Deck Waterproofing Questions
What is deck waterproofing? Deck waterproofing involves applying a protective layer to prevent water from seeping into the deck structure, helping to reduce damage and extend its lifespan.
What types of decks benefit from waterproofing? Both wooden and composite decks can benefit from waterproofing, especially in areas prone to heavy rain or moisture exposure.
How does waterproofing protect a deck? It creates a barrier that prevents water penetration, reducing rot, mold, and structural deterioration over time.
When should a deck be waterproofed? Waterproofing is recommended when installing a new deck or as part of maintenance to preserve the deck’s integrity and appearance.
